Paterson federal election result, 2025.

Meryl Swanson (Australian Labor Party) won Paterson after preferences by 14,978 votes over Laurence Antcliff (Liberal).

Direct answer

Meryl Swanson was elected.

After preferences, Meryl Swanson received 61,841 votes (56.89%). Laurence Antcliff received 46,863 votes (43.11%).
